Coloring tips: How to color Elephant On Safari coloring page well?

Start with the elephant's body using shades of gray — light gray for the main skin and darker gray for the deep wrinkles and shadow areas. Add a warm brownish-gray tone to give the skin more depth and texture. Color the tusks in creamy white or pale yellow. For the savanna background, use golden yellow and tan for the dry grasses. Paint the acacia trees with brown trunks and soft olive or dark green leaves. The sky looks great in light blue, with white or pale lavender clouds. Add a bright yellow or orange sun for a warm African glow. Use earthy tones like rust, sienna, and ochre for the ground. Birds can be colored in black, brown, or bright tropical colors for a fun pop of detail. Don't be afraid to layer colors to add richness and dimension to the scene!

Coloring challenges: Which parts are difficult to color and need attention for Elephant On Safari coloring page?

Coloring this safari elephant scene comes with several fun but tricky challenges:

• **Elephant Skin Texture:** The elephant's wrinkled, rough skin has many folds and creases. Blending multiple shades of gray and brown smoothly to show depth and texture without making it look flat takes patience and careful layering. Younger colorists may find it hard to stay within the fine lines of each wrinkle.

• **Large Body Areas:** The elephant's body is a big surface to fill in evenly. Keeping the color consistent across such a wide area — especially without streaks or uneven patches — can be challenging, particularly when using colored pencils or markers.

• **Background Detail:** The safari landscape includes grasses, trees, hills, and a sky with clouds. Each element needs a slightly different color and technique. Switching between many colors and keeping the background from looking too busy or clashing with the elephant requires planning and color awareness.

• **Tusk and Tonal Contrast:** The tusks are light-colored and sit against the elephant's darker body. Getting the right contrast so the tusks stand out clearly — without losing detail — requires careful color selection and a steady hand around the edges.

• **Layering and Shading:** Creating a realistic, three-dimensional look means adding shadows under the belly, behind the ears, and around the legs. Understanding where light falls and where shadows go is a more advanced skill that challenges older or more experienced colorists to think artistically.

Benefits of coloring books: Advantages of drawing Elephant On Safari coloring page

Coloring this elephant safari scene offers a wide range of wonderful benefits for kids and young artists:

**Builds Focus and Patience:** Filling in the elephant's detailed wrinkles and the busy background encourages children to slow down, concentrate, and work carefully — great habits for school and everyday life.

**Develops Fine Motor Skills:** Staying within the lines, blending colors, and handling small details like tusks and grass all strengthen hand-eye coordination and pencil control, which supports writing and drawing skills.

**Sparks Creativity:** Choosing colors for the sky, animals, and landscape lets kids express their own artistic vision. There's no single right answer — every coloring is unique!

**Teaches About Nature and Wildlife:** This scene introduces children to African safari animals and environments in a fun, hands-on way. It can inspire curiosity about elephants, ecosystems, and conservation.

**Promotes Relaxation and Emotional Well-Being:** The calm, focused activity of coloring helps reduce stress and anxiety. It gives children a healthy creative outlet and a sense of accomplishment when the page is complete.

**Encourages Color Theory Awareness:** Experimenting with warm and cool tones, light and shadow, and background versus foreground colors helps young artists naturally develop an understanding of how colors work together.
